ChrisBcritter Posted October 23, 2018 Posted October 23, 2018 On 9/12/2018 at 1:28 AM, Spex84 said: So many cool kits I'd never heard of in this thread! So...maybe some of you will be able to ID these random parts I recently acquired (top photo only--the bottom ones have been identified already). They're a very pale green-blue (not grey--in reality they're a bit more green than they appear in this photo) and I've labelled the parts according to what I think they are--but I could be wrong! Chris, I got that same tree in a parts bag from Model Empire along with another tree that has a base, some rocket exhausts, and a radar dish; I did some Googling and it turns out we have trees from the Polar Lights 1/1000 scale Star Trek USS Enterprise! So far I've made use of one of the antennae - carved it down to make an ignition coil for my '64 Cadillac .
Spex84 Posted October 24, 2018 Posted October 24, 2018 Oh son of a gun...the parts stash I acquired had some other Enterprise parts. These little bits just looked SO much like '60s customizing accessories that I never even considered the possibility that they might be spacecraft components. Wow. Nice detective work, that's a pretty bizarre and niche discovery, haha! Thanks Chris
